Rise of the south: How Arab‐led maritime trade transformed China, 671–1371 CE
Abstract China's center of socioeconomic activities was in the North prior to the Tang dynasty but is in the South today. We demonstrate that Arab and Persian Muslim traders triggered that transition when they came to China in the late seventh century, by lifting maritime trade along the South Coast and re‐creating the South.

Mice expressing only mutant PTEN Y138L, a protein which shows normal suppression of cellular AKT yet lacks protein phosphatase activity, die in utero, and heterozygous mice display a range of tumors. This indicates both the lipid and protein phosphatase activities of PTEN work together for normal tumor suppression and embryonic development.
